Air dry clay or polymer clay: which is best?

Polymer clay is an oil-based, plastic-like materials. It will not shrink a lot when it hardens (air-dry clays will shrink). Polymer clays can carry out a whole lot of issues that conventional clays cannot. It may be used for “sculpting” in the identical manner as they’ll, however it might even be utilised for a wide range of different duties (caning can be only one instance).

 

Is a kiln required for pottery?

Sure, with out a kiln, you may FORM clay into pottery. Nevertheless, as a way to have pottery that may be saved and used, it have to be burned at a really excessive temperature. You can technically pit hearth pottery within the floor if you happen to use the proper sort of clay, a low-fire earthy clay, and haven’t got a kiln – however undoubtedly not at a faculty.

How lengthy do you retain your ceramics within the kiln?

Bisque temperature is often achieved three to eight hours after the kiln is turned on excessive in a median electrical kiln. The kiln ought to be routinely shut off by the controller or kiln sitter. Test the cone packs each half hour in a fuel-fired kiln.
